service/buf.gen.yaml (18 lines of code) (raw):
version: v2
clean: true
managed:
enabled: true
disable:
- module: buf.build/service-hub/loggable
path: proto/log.proto
file_option: go_package
override:
- file_option: go_package_prefix
value: "github.com/Azure/aks-secure-tls-bootstrap/service/pkg/gen/akssecuretlsbootstrap/v1"
plugins:
- remote: buf.build/protocolbuffers/go
out: pkg/gen
opt: paths=source_relative
- remote: buf.build/grpc/go
out: pkg/gen
opt: paths=source_relative